Wingtra has introduced the WingtraRAY, the only drone designed specifically for surveyors. WingtraRAY enables surveyors of all experience levels to tackle urban, industrial, and time-sensitive projects with greater speed, safety, and confidence.

WingtraRAY supports waiver-free flights over people in the U.S. (across 98% of U.S. territory), thanks to its parachute system (Category 3 OOP approved)—removing a major limitation to drone operation. In Europe, it qualifies for C6 certification and is eligible under EASA STS-02, streamlining operations for complex and beyond visual line of sight (BVLOS) missions. Additionally, WingtraRAY is listed on both the AUVSI Green and DIU Blue Cleared lists, helping to fast-track its approval for U.S. government infrastructure and airport projects where compliance with procurement and security standards is required.

WingtraRAY drone OOP

Surveyors of any experience level can swap any of WingtraRAY’s six payloads in and in a half a day get results like: LIDAR digital terrain models for site planning in vegetated area, millimeter-resolution airport crack detection at scale, frequent digital surface models for cut and fill analysis or cadaster at scale in urban environments.

WingtraRAY flying with the new INSPECT payload can capture 100 acres at 1/10th of an inch (2.5 mm) resolution from 200 ft (60 m) AGL in an hour—that’s enough to cover a small airport in a single mission. Compare this to a multirotor that has to fly lower and slower for the same level of detail—i.e., more flights and hours of time shutting down an active runway.

“With WingtraRAY, we focused on solving the real problems surveyors face—like slow approvals, data errors, and operational risk,” said Maximilian Boosfeld, Wingtra CEO. “This system combines precision, safety, and speed in one platform.”

Availability: WingtraRAY is available in select countries starting July 10, 2025, with a global rollout planned for October.
